Understanding the Safety Data Sheet (SDS) for Caustic Soda (Sodium Hydroxide, 50% Solution)


Caustic soda, scientifically known as sodium hydroxide (NaOH), is a highly versatile chemical commonly used in various industries, from manufacturing to wastewater treatment. When handling caustic soda, it is vital to understand its properties, uses, and the essential safety measures necessary to prevent accidents and health hazards. This is typically outlined in the Safety Data Sheet (SDS) for caustic soda, which provides critical information for safe handling and emergency measures.


Chemical Composition and Properties


Caustic soda is an inorganic compound that typically exists as a white solid but is often found as a concentrated 50% solution. This solution is highly exothermic when mixed with water, meaning it releases a significant amount of heat during dilution. Sodium hydroxide is characterized by its high pH, making it extremely corrosive, particularly to organic materials, metals, and human tissue.


Uses of Caustic Soda


With its strong alkaline properties, caustic soda is fundamental in various applications. It is widely used in the production of soaps, detergents, textiles, and paper. Additionally, it plays a crucial role in chemical processing, food production (such as curing olives and processing cocoa), and water treatment, where it helps to adjust pH levels and neutralize acidic waste.


Health Hazards and Safety Precautions

Despite its utility, caustic soda poses significant health risks. Exposure can cause severe chemical burns to the skin, eyes, and respiratory system. Inhalation of its mist or vapors can lead to respiratory distress. Therefore, the SDS emphasizes the importance of wearing appropriate personal protective equipment (PPE), including gloves, goggles, and respiratory protection when handling this chemical.


In case of exposure, the SDS provides clear instructions for first aid measures. For skin contact, it is crucial to rinse the affected area with plenty of water for at least 15 minutes and seek medical attention. If inhaled, the affected individual should be moved to fresh air, and medical help should be called.


Storage and Disposal


Proper storage of caustic soda is crucial to prevent accidents. It should be stored in a cool, dry place, away from incompatible substances such as acids or organic materials. Suitable containers include those resistant to corrosion, specifically designed for hazardous materials.


Regarding disposal, the SDS recommends following local regulations to ensure safe and environmentally responsible disposal of any caustic soda waste, avoiding any environmental contamination.
